Normal Values of Aortic Root Size According to Age, Sex, and Race: Results of the World Alliance of Societies of Echocardiography Study
Journal of the American Society of Echocardiography ( IF 6.5 ) Pub Date : 2021-10-04 , DOI: 10.1016/j.echo.2021.09.011

Background

Accurate measurements of the aortic annulus and root are important for guiding therapeutic decisions regarding the need for aortic surgery. Current echocardiographic guidelines for identification of aortic root dilatation are limited because current normative values were derived predominantly from white individuals in narrow age ranges, and based partially on M-mode measurements. Using data from the World Alliance Societies of Echocardiography study, the authors sought to establish normal ranges of aortic dimensions across sexes, races, and a wide range of ages.

Methods

Adult individuals free of heart, lung, and kidney disease were prospectively enrolled from 15 countries, with even distributions among sexes and age groups: young (18–40 years), middle aged (41–65 years) and old (>65 years). Transthoracic two-dimensional echocardiograms of 1,585 subjects (mean age, 47 ± 17 years; 50.4% men; mean body surface area [BSA], 1.77 ± 0.22 m2) were analyzed in a core laboratory following American Society of Echocardiography guidelines. Measurements, indexed separately by BSA and by height, included the aortic annulus, sinuses of Valsalva, and sinotubular junction. Differences among age, sex, and racial groups were evaluated using unpaired two-tailed Student's t tests.

Results

All aortic root dimensions were larger in men compared with women. After indexing to BSA, all measured dimensions were significantly larger in women, whereas men continued to show larger dimensions after indexing to height. Of note, the upper limits of normal for all aortic dimensions were lower across all age groups, compared with the guidelines. Aortic dimensions were larger in older age groups in both sexes, a trend that persisted regardless of BSA or height adjustment. Last, differences in aortic dimensions were also observed according to race: Asians had the smallest nonindexed aortic dimensions at all levels.

Conclusions

There are significant differences in aortic dimensions according to sex, age, and race. Thus, current guideline-recommended normal ranges may need to be adjusted to account for these differences.

根据年龄、性别和种族的主动脉根部大小的正常值:世界超声心动图协会联盟的研究结果

背景

主动脉环和根部的准确测量对于指导有关主动脉手术需求的治疗决策非常重要。当前用于识别主动脉根部扩张的超声心动图指南是有限的,因为当前的标准值主要来自狭窄年龄范围的白人个体,并且部分基于 M 模式测量。作者利用世界超声心动图联盟协会研究的数据,试图确定不同性别、种族和不同年龄的主动脉尺寸的正常范围。

方法

前瞻性招募来自 15 个国家的无心、肺、肾疾病的成人,性别和年龄组分布均匀:青年(18-40 岁)、中年(41-65 岁)和老年(>65 岁) 。根据美国超声心动图协会指南,在核心实验室对 1,585 名受试者(平均年龄,47 ± 17 岁;50.4% 男性;平均体表面积 [BSA],1.77 ± 0.22 m 2 )的经胸二维超声心动图进行了分析测量结果分别按 BSA 和高度进行索引,包括主动脉环、瓦氏窦和窦管交界处。使用不配对的双尾学生t检验评估年龄、性别和种族群体之间的差异。

结果

与女性相比,男性的主动脉根部尺寸更大。在对 BSA 进行索引后,女性的所有测量尺寸均显着增大,而男性在对身高进行索引后继续显示出更大的尺寸。值得注意的是,与指南相比,所有年龄组的所有主动脉尺寸的正常上限均较低。无论男女,老年组的主动脉尺寸都较大,无论 BSA 或身高调整如何,这一趋势都持续存在。最后,还根据种族观察到主动脉尺寸的差异:亚洲人在所有级别上的非指数主动脉尺寸最小。

结论

根据性别、年龄和种族的不同,主动脉尺寸存在显着差异。因此,当前指南推荐的正常范围可能需要调整以解决这些差异。
